WebApr 11, 2024 · It's a sign problem. You can approach it in either of two ways: 1. Keep everything positive and write the equation that says the sum of the clockwise torques equals the sum of the anticlockwise torques. 2. Use signs on the displacements, and write that the sum of all torques is zero. You have mixed the two. WebSample Problem #1 Sample Problem 1: One mass on a See-Saw A 3.0kg mass is place 2.00m to the right of the pivot point of a see-saw. What is the the magnitude and the sign of the torque applied? This problem looks like the figure The force exerted by the mass is due to gravity and is found from F=mg.
